DE64 LTF is a 2014 Mazda 3 in Black with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.

Across all 2014 Mazda 3 models, the average MOT pass rate is 82.0% with a typical mileage of 52,266 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Mazda 3 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 40,716 recorded failures. If you're considering buying DE64 LTF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Mazda 3 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 12 years old, this Mazda 3 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
